How To Make True Bangers and Mash with Onion Gravy

Ingredients
- 8 pork sausages
- 4 large potatoes, peeled and chopped
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1/2 cup milk
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 onions, thinly sliced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on all-purpose flour
- 2 cups beef or vegetable broth
Instructions
-
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
-
Place the sausages on a baking sheet and cook in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until cooked through.
-
While the sausages are cooking, place the chopped potatoes in a large pot of salted water. Bring to a boil and cook until tender, about 15 minutes.
-
Drain the potatoes and return them to the pot. Mash them with the butter and milk until smooth and creamy. Season with salt and pepper.
-
In a separate pan,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the sliced onions and cook until caramelized, about 10 minutes.
-
Sprinkle flour over the onions and stir well to combine. Cook for 1-2 minutes.
-
Slowly pour in the broth, stirring constantly. Bring to a simmer and cook until the gravy thickens, about 5 minutes.
-
Serve the cooked sausages on top of the mashed potatoes and pour the onion gravy over them.

Nutrition
- Calories : 525kcal
- Total Fat : 32g
- Saturated Fat : 11g
- Cholesterol : 83mg
- Sodium : 1226mg
- Total Carbohydrates : 38g
- Dietary Fiber : 4g
- Sugar : 6g
- Protein : 20g
